A traffic collision on State Route 41 North in Fresno, CA, caused significant disruptions during the morning commute today. The incident involved two vehicles: a big rig and a black Mazda 6. Reports indicate that the collision occurred when the black Mazda was cut off by the big rig, affecting the center lane and southbound traffic flow.
Emergency response units quickly arrived at the scene to manage the situation. Traffic control measures were implemented, resulting in lane closures that contributed to delays and congestion for drivers in the area. A tow truck was called to assist with the removal of one of the vehicles involved, while the status of the second vehicle remains unclear.
Motorists traveling through this section of State Route 41 should anticipate backups and plan for potential delays as crews work to clear the scene and restore normal traffic flow. The California Highway Patrol is actively managing traffic to ensure safety and minimize disruption.
